Day Lilies

These flowers last for only a day, as the name suggests, but they keep producing new flowers for some time and create a striking display when growing in profusion. These are growing on the edge of the ravine. You can find these non-native day lilies all over eastern Ontario where they have naturalized alongside roads and around the sites of old homesteads.
